Output e40cb1ac88b5bef92c83eec44af7f9711391f9f858f81889e969ffacc24a0497:77

value
43098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 897bcfdbc454ec758dbd5072b9bf4c60b4fe1dc0 OP_EQUAL
address
3EDxpRrpwbsdmME24qrqgg85VPwhnQgCGw
transaction
e40cb1ac88b5bef92c83eec44af7f9711391f9f858f81889e969ffacc24a0497
confirmations
178123
spent
true